How Soon Can Kittens Be Fixed?


Answer:
Kittens are usually spayed or neutered at 5-6 months of age.  This is before the females should have their first bake cycle.  At shelters or low cost clinics they will spay or neuter kittens as early as 2-4 months of age.
Depending on the vets surrounded by your area,  some will do it as early as 9 weeks old as long as the kitten weigh at least 1Kg (2.2 pounds) and is healthy.  A lot of vets prefer to do it between 5 1/2 and 7 months, although by that time,  they may capably be on their way to having their own kittens!
